The video discusses recent market trends, focusing on the banking and healthcare sectors. It highlights the shift from defensive to high beta sectors and analyzes the impact of potential political changes on healthcare. The banking sector's performance is reviewed, noting cost-cutting measures and investment opportunities, particularly in European banks. The video also addresses uncertainties such as DOJ fines and political risks in Europe, emphasizing the need for cautious investment strategies.
